Dear EEVS Neighbors,



The warnings about snow/sleet/freezing rain this weekend are getting more and more urgent.



We encourage everyone to use the next couple of days to prepare. Better safe than sorry!



Make sure you have enough non-perishable food, water and medications for several days.
Electronically charge and have fresh batteries on hand for your mobile phones, flashlights, radios, etc.
Update your first aid kit.
Ensure you have warm clothing and blankets. 
**IF YOU NEED A BLANKET, come by St. James AME Church on the corner of MLK & Hildebrand today/Wednesday or tomorrow/Thursday from 3pm - 6pm while supplies last.**


And, as we learned so well during Helene - let’s keep our eyes open and lend a hand to our fellow neighbors!
